On October 14, 2016 Mercury Motors issued $1 billion of “step-up” bonds having 20 years to maturity. The step-up bonds, having a par value of $1000, make semiannual coupon payments on April 15 and October 15. Although the initial coupon rate is 2.5 percent, beginning with the coupon payment to be received on April 15, 2027 (after twenty semiannual coupon payments) the coupon rate will be “stepped-up” to 6 percent until the bond matures on October 15, 2036. Assuming the required yield to maturity for Mercury Motors bonds is currently 3.6 percent, determine:

a. the price for Mercury Motors step-up bonds on October 15, 2016.

b. assuming coupon payments from Mercury Motors’ step-up bond can be reinvested at a semiannually compounded rate of 4.2 percent, determine the reinvested rate of return from buying the Mercury Motors step-up bonds on October 15, 2016 and holding the bonds to their maturity on October 15, 2036.
